3. Silver Sobriety Treatment Services
Peter Oesterrich, Director of Recovery Services, presented information on recovery
services for seniors. There are currently only four treatment centers available for seniors.
Peter stated transportation for clients is available within a 15 mile radius. Insurance is
not accepted, but scholarships are available and they are currently working on a sliding
fee scale.

5. Valley Co-op Meeting at Westfields Hospital 2-11-16
Allison Paige, Medical Community Representative, reported the heads of human
services, heads of behavioral health and heads of the Sheriff’s Departments from Pierce,
Polk and St. Croix counties met on February 11, 2016 to identify the need for mental
health services, but specifically inpatient mental health services, overflow costs, and the
impact this has on counties. There was a question as to whether a review should be held
to build an inpatient facility. Fred Johnson stated that more than three counties should be
included. Fred also noted that contracts with other vendors and resources would still be
needed. Fred suggested that parallel talks could take place with the CJCC Mental Health
Subcommittee. Mike O’Keefe will set up a subcommittee meeting to keep the process
going.

8. Day Report Center Update
The Day Report Center construction project is underway. Funding from the State should
be received by March 1, 2016. Building plans should be completed in the next two
months and after approval bids will be released. Statistical information is currently being
worked on to provide more information. Mike O’Keefe stated Health & Human Services
will be asked to be part of the planning process in an effort to address AODA treatment
issues.
